CX58 EFU is a 2008 BMW 125 in Black with a 2,996c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.

Across all 2008 BMW 125 models, the average MOT pass rate is 82.4% with a typical mileage of 60,205 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W 125 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 378 recorded failures. If you're considering buying CX58 EFU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W 125 typically stays on UK roads for around 18 years. At 18 years old, this BMW 125 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
